Taco Chile Cheese Soup With Rice Recipe

Ingredients:

4 slice bacon lean
1 medium onion, coarsely chopped
3 cl garlic minced
1 jalapeno or other hot chilli
1 minced
1 tsp oregano dried
1/2 tsp cumin
1 dash tobasco or two dashes
1 tsp taco seasoning
3/4 cup rice (instant)
1/2 cup white wine
1 cup stewed tomatoes (mexican
1 style 15 1/2 oz.
1 cup chilli beans (15 1/2 oz)
6 cup chicken broth
3 chicken breast cooked chop
1 into bite size pieces
4 oz montery jack cheese
2 tbsp fresh cilantro chopped

Instructions:

Directions; In 6 quart dutch oven, cook bacon over med heat. Cook
until crisp. Reserve 2 Tab. of bacon drippings. Pour off any
additional and discard. To bacon drippings add onion, garlic, and
peppers and cook over low heatstirring occasionally. Cook until
softened about 4 minutes. Add oregano, cumin, taco seasoning, and
rice, toss and cook about 1 minute. Pour wine over mixture to deglase
pan. Add stewed tomatoes that have been lightly blended to remove
large chunks. Then pour in chicken broth, and can chilli style beans.
Reduce heat to med -low, cover and simmer 30 minutes. Add chopped
chicken breast about 15 minutes before serving, season with salt and
pepper to taste. Add crumbled bacon and cilantro. Stir in grated
cheese stir until melted. Serve hot. garnish with cilantro if
desired. submitted by Marina Cheesman





Servings: 6
